Transaction 7ec990570a4e94e0cfbbe0f6d8c1f117247a0ca06b40be84b30b860bfdfe49be

1 Input
2 Outputs
  • 7ec990570a4e94e0cfbbe0f6d8c1f117247a0ca06b40be84b30b860bfdfe49be:0
  • value  742750
    address  16XRafY3Hfm9seRxmQPV199hpr3dtS6G3G
  • 7ec990570a4e94e0cfbbe0f6d8c1f117247a0ca06b40be84b30b860bfdfe49be:1
  • value  2754109
    address  14e29STom33ykUEFwrgdWo9CTi8ig4wXx8